Chevrolet Trax Makes a Statement with Midnight Edition

Chevrolet Trax, the smallest SUV in the brand’s portfolio, will be available in a special edition called Midnight.
This particular version of the Trax is based on the top-spec LTZ trim, but it comes in black and the interior is all gray. The black paint job is complemented by a set of alloy wheels with a shiny black finish, as well as black bezels, black beltline molding and, naturally, black door handles. However, the rear bumper has a light gray ornament. The Trax Midnight Edition's interior features gray accents for the seats and gray piping on the floor mats.

Available starting February 2016, the Chevrolet Trax Midnight Edition will cost $500 over the LTZ's suggested retail price of $26,125. So, interested customers are looking at a minimum of $26,625 without tax, title, and other dealer fees.

In the first 11 months of this year, the Chevrolet Trax has managed to attain the second position in its segment regarding sales. According to Chevrolet, the Trax sold 57,707 units in the time period, making up for an approximate market share of 20%. Sales of other crossovers from Chevrolet rose 35% in the same period. The Trax’s bigger siblings include the Equinox, the Traverse, the Tahoe, and the famed Suburban.

The Chevrolet Trax is responsible for bringing more female clients to the brand, as well as new, younger customers. This observation comes directly from Betsy Flegg, senior marketing manager for Chevrolet’s crossover range. The Trax is available both in FWD and all-wheel drive variants and can even be fitted with a 4G LTE Wi-Fi hotspot.

Like in Europe, the small SUV segment has the highest growth rates and most manufacturers want to involve themselves in this class with one model to get a piece of the action. Chevrolet decided to celebrate the sales success of the Trax in 2015 with this special edition of their smallest crossover.
